transcription

Phiadelphia 5th March
Dear Sir
Conrads cash running low, I have paid his Bill of expenses here amounting to 12. dollars and 27 cents – and have also advances him seven dollars and seventy three Cents, to enable him to re- turn — his receipt you have enclosed and the amount is charged to your account, you will settle with him his expenses for returning and cre- dit my account with the advances and all will stand right. —
I am Sir Your Most Obedient Servant
Samuel Hodgdon
Major Isaac Craig
